What to choose from

A home bench press bench is most often included in a compact exercise machine or is itself a multifunctional sports equipment. Regular exercisers will probably end up with a simulator, so when choosing a prototype bench, you need to keep in mind what it will acquire later. The most common designs of sports simulators are 4-, 3-, and 2-support. “Support” in this case does not mean the number of points of contact with the floor (usually there are at least 4 of them, for stability), but the number of vertical force connections in the structure; it largely determines the capabilities of the projectile.

4-support projectiles, pos. 1 in Fig., are intended for developed athletes who operate with large, over 100 kg, weights. The racks for the barbell are located in them at the level of the shoulders of the person lying down, which greatly reduces the risk of injury: a barbell collapsing with the bar on the chest is very serious. 4-support exercise machines are heavy, cumbersome, and you can’t exercise with large weights in an apartment: falling on the floor, they give an instant load of 5-8 of their weights, and load bearing capacity floors – 250 kg/sq. m.

For living conditions 3-support exercise machines are designed, simple and with additional levers for weights, leg supports, athletic desks, etc., pos. 2 and 3. To ensure that the bar of the barbell in a 3-support machine also falls at shoulder level, their benches are made to “break”: it is dangerous to pick up the barbell with your hands behind your head. Therefore, in terms of dimensions, 3-support simulators are generally no smaller than 4-support ones, excluding those in which the barbell is taken from the approach, see below. The permissible working weight in 3-support equipment is usually 100-120 kg, including the trainee’s body weight.

A 2-support exercise machine is actually a bench for the press. For different groups of exercises, horizontal and inclined benches are needed, pos. 4 and 5: on a horizontal bench the abs swing, and on an inclined bench the lumbar muscles are also well loaded. A more complex structurally universal bench, pos. 6, serves in both capacities.

Note: You can also do initial sets of hyperextensive exercises on an incline bench, see below.

The most advanced type of sports benches is a transforming bench with a breakable board, the inclination of the parts of which is individually adjustable, pos. 7. The transforming bench can be supplemented with a stand for a block with a load, a desk, pos. 8 and other devices. It makes sense to do one for yourself right away if you have the necessary working skills: then adding a barbell rack to the bench, you get complete analogue 4-support simulator, only for less weight, pos. 9.

Note: common mistake when self-production transformable sports benches - their implementation according to power circuit, as in Fig. on right. When performing exercises, significant forces arise, tending to “spread the bench of the legs,” and the welds turn out to be unreliable. In order for a projectile of this type to become durable, its supporting beams must be connected with a longitudinal beam, or two, from the same pipe.

More about the barbell

As already mentioned, a barbell that is not supported by weight can cause severe injuries, even death. And in such cases it is unrealistic to direct its neck into the holders. But it’s realistic to provide 2 pieces of chain, securely fastened to the rod racks. At the other ends of the chains there are carbines, they are thrown onto the bar. The length of the chain safety links is taken such that, holding the barbell fully outstretched arms, the chains sagged, but the bar of the released bar did not reach the chest. To prevent the carabiners from slipping on the bar, it is enough to tape them with tape. Suddenly the barbell collapses, the tape, of course, won’t hold up, both carabiners will move to one end of the bar, but the result will be fear and, possibly, a broken floor.

About covering boards and seats

Boards and seats of sports equipment industrial production covered with leatherette or plastic for a similar purpose on an elastic lining. Such covering is durable, but does not prevent the reabsorption of sweat, which is in no way beneficial; This is why modern sports uniforms are made in 2 layers, with a mesh that immediately removes sweat directly from the skin.

In gyms, this lack of cladding does not have a noticeable effect, because... the gym is equipped supply and exhaust ventilation(PVV) and air conditioning. At the very least, it should be equipped according to sanitary standards. Exercise at home comfortable temperature It’s not always possible, and it’s simply technically impossible to arrange PVV in many city apartments. Therefore, it is advisable to cover homemade athletic benches in the form of such a “pie”, following from the base outward:

  • Microporous rubber with a thickness of 12 mm;
  • Furniture foam rubber with density 45 (grade 45) with a thickness of 8 mm;
  • Sintepon with a thickness of 7 mm;
  • Denim or material like the old-style flannelette soldier's blanket.

The rubber damper is glued to the base with Moment glue or hot glue from a glue gun. The remaining layers of sheathing are folded to the underside and pinned with a furniture stapler. The disadvantage of such cladding is that it needs to be changed once a year, at the end of spring; the rubber layer remains. The soft layers will not harden, perhaps within 3-4 years, but according to sanitary and hygienic requirements, the service life of the textile lining should be reduced to a year.

Bench Press Bench

So, the frame of the Bench looks like this.


The entire structure is made of 4x4cm profile pipe. The petals of the racks for the bar are made of a metal strip 4 cm wide. Having clamped the plates cut from the strip in a vice, they need to be bent with hammer blows at the desired angle. Then they are simply placed at the top of the profile pipe of the future racks and welded with a welding machine.


In the end, all that remains is to attach narrow plywood (about 30cm wide) or board to the frame of the bench. To do this, you need to drill three holes for bolts with a diameter of 8mm, as shown in the photo above.

Retractable racks
It should be noted that the use of such a design for tilting the backrest is a necessity for retractable racks, which will be discussed further. If you use the previous scheme, then it will not be possible to install retractable racks, since the transverse beam will interfere with them.
The racks are made from a 3x3cm profile pipe; its size must be selected so that it can fit into load-bearing structure benches. That is, if your bench is made of 5x5cm pipe, then the racks will need to be made of 4x4cm.


In order for them not to wobble, it is advisable to buy prof. pipe 3.5x3.5cm. But metal of such intermediate sizes is not always available at the metal warehouse. The rack holders are made of metal strip according to the same principle as described above for the horizontal bench. The length of the stands is 82cm. The distance between the holes is 15cm, but you can make it smaller, for example 7cm each. The diameter of the holes is 10.5-11mm, for a pin with a diameter of 10mm.

In the photo above, handles are attached to the racks, which replace push-up bars. They are made from a circle with a diameter of 30mm and a length of 14cm (more is possible). Shallow holes of 2-3 cm with a diameter of 8 mm are drilled in the cut beams. A 10mm thread is cut into them using a tap. In the racks themselves at the top you need to drill a hole for the bolt, as shown in the photo. All that remains is to take a 10mm bolt 4-5cm long, a washer for it, insert it into drilled hole and screw the handle onto it.
